This summer, nearly 4,000 children in the region have the knowledge and ability to remain safe around water thanks to swimming lessons funded through philanthropy. The Monda Kids SWIM (Safe Water Instruction Matters) initiative offered every second-grade student in Sarasota County Schools a week’s worth of free swimming lessons during school hours last spring, and nearly 2,800 students at 24 participating schools were transported to one of five area YMCA branches or Girls Inc. for an hour of daily group swimming lessons with certified aquatics instructors over the course of a school-week. Monda Kids SWIM was created by philanthropists Keith and Linda Monda and Gulf Coast Community Foundation in 2013, and several more donors have since contributed funding to the initiative. Support from the Gould Family Foundation helped Gulf Coast expand Kids SWIM to Charlotte County a few years ago, and this spring nearly 1,000 Charlotte County Public Schools second-graders participated.
